KEATING INJURES LEG AHEAD OF CHARITY SWIM

Posted in: Entertainment — PR-inside Entertainment News @ 5:17 pm

Irish singer RONAN KEATING has suffered a painful leg injury during training for a charity swim.
The Boyzone star took to the sea off the east coast of Britain on Thursday (25Aug11) in preparation for the fundraising event next month (Sep11) but told fans he is facing "disaster" after pulling a muscle in his leg.
Keating is concerned he has injured his hamstring, sparking fears he will be forced to pull out of the relay swim in aid of cancer charities.
In a post on his Twitter.com blog, he writes, "Disaster just been in North Sea training for JoinTheSwim and feels like I have strained a hamstring. Ouch!!!" Keating is due to swim the Irish Sea from Dublin, Ireland to Holyhead in Wales as part of a 10-member team to raise cash for Cancer Research UK and the Marie Keating Foundation, which is named after his mother, who died of breast cancer.

SUGABABES UNAFFECTED BY BUENA’S LEGAL VICTORY

Posted in: Entertainment — PR-inside Entertainment News @ 5:14 pm

British pop trio SUGABABES have declared it is "business as usual" after former singer MUTYA BUENA won rights to use the band’s name.
Buena, who quit the all-girl group in 2005, recently claimed victory in a battle to use the moniker, sparking speculation the current Sugababes - Heidi Range, Amelle Berrabah and Jade Ewen - would have to find a new name.
However, reports have since emerged suggesting Buena has only won the rights to use Sugababes on a limited number of products, including stationery and gift wrap.
And the current line-up insist they are not letting Buena’s legal victory affect their plans to release a new single next month (Sep11).
A statement on the band’s website reads, "Heidi, Amelle and Jade would like to reassure their fans that it’s business as usual for Sugababes.
"Over four months ago it was officially confirmed by the European Trade Marks Department that Sugababes were successful in claiming their ongoing right to use the name ‘Sugababes’ for all areas of commercial activity that the band requires, namely within the music, sound recording and entertainment industry, as well as being granted extensive rights to produce a wide range of merchandise.
"(Buena’s category of ownership) currently holds no commercial interest for the band and, accordingly, the band has no immediate plans to challenge Ms. Buena for these rights."

WEST DEFIED HORRIFIED FAMILY TO TAKE ON KILLER ROLE

Posted in: Entertainment — PR-inside Entertainment News @ 5:14 pm

Actor DOMINIC WEST refused to listen to family members who warned him against portraying serial killer FRED WEST, because it was an "incredible acting challenge" for him.
The Wire star portrays West in new U.K. TV movie Appropriate Adult, which centres around the interviews West gave to cops after his arrest in 1994.
The actor reveals one of his siblings was horrified when he told his family of his grisly new role - but he was determined to play the killer.
He says, "My eldest sister thought it was an appalling thing to do. Many people do think that but I’m certain when people see the drama they will feel differently.
"It’s an intelligent and respectful but nevertheless provocative look at an aspect of our society that is very present and, if anything, is getting worse. There are thousands of people in Britain who go missing every year and a proportion of them never turn up again. I realised from looking into Fred West’s story that he wasn’t a loner who lived in a vacuum.
"I read the scripts and realised that it was not centred on Fred West and I overcame my initial moral qualms. I thought that it was something that could be both an incredible acting challenge and also something of serious intent that was not exploitative. If it was a film just about Fred West and his crimes, it would be impossible to justify." Fred West was charged with the murder of 12 young women and girls, but hanged himself in his prison cell in 1995 before he could face trial.

NEW KRAVITZ SONG INSPIRED BY OBAMA HATRED

Posted in: Entertainment — PR-inside Entertainment News @ 8:20 pm

LENNY KRAVITZ’s stirring new track BLACK WHITE AMERICA was inspired by American racists who threatened to kill BARACK OBAMA if he became U.S. President.
The Are You Gonna Go My Way singer was appalled by one TV documentary he saw shortly after Obama announced his intention to run for the White House - and it brought up all kinds of mixed emotions about his own mixed-race upbringing.
Appearing on late night U.S. talk show Tavis Smiley, he explains, "There was a group of people somewhere in Middle America saying that this was not America to them and that this was absolutely disgusting, and what they were gonna do to make sure it doesn’t happen, down to death.
"(They said), ‘If the black man wins, we’re gonna riot, we’re gonna make sure he gets killed and this is a travesty… We all know this (racism) exists but to hear it like this, to hear it so strong in this day and age, it kind of shocked me for a second.
"That’s what inspired the song, and then I started going into my whole past with my parents and what they went through. They got married in 1963 and they were in New York City… and they had hard times - walking down the street, comments, people spitting, yelling." And the rocker admits the fact that his black mother played half of an inter-racial couple on TV show The Jeffersons didn’t help matters: "That was 1975 and that was the inter-racial kiss on primetime television… and I remember the mail that she used to get back then. It was really bad, really bad."

WAITS FINED, DRUG CHARGES DROPPED

Posted in: Entertainment — PR-inside Entertainment News @ 8:17 pm

PARIS HILTON’s ex-boyfriend CY WAITS has been fined $585 (GBP365) after settling drug charges stemming from an arrest last year (10).
The former nightclub boss and Hilton were pulled over by cops while driving down the Las Vegas Strip last August (10) and officers smelled marijuana during a curbside chat with the couple.
Waits was taken into custody on suspicion of DUI and the socialite was charged with cocaine possession after police found drugs in her purse.
Waits originally faced a felony charge of being under the influence of marijuana, misdemeanour driving under the influence and possession of marijuana, but, after pleading no contest to the latter, he accepted a plea deal this week (begs22Aug11) and all charges were dropped on Wednesday (24Aug11).
Hilton, who split from Waits earlier this year (11), is currently serving a year of probation after pleading guilty to misdemeanour cocaine possession and obstruction of justice last September (10).

WINTER MAKING DOCUMENTARY ABOUT NAPSTER

Posted in: Entertainment — PR-inside Entertainment News @ 8:14 pm

BILL AND TED’S EXCELLENT ADVENTURE star ALEX WINTER is developing a documentary about the controversial music downloading service Napster.
The actor will team up with U.S. TV network VH1 to direct a film about the website, which was founded during the 1990s by Shawn Fanning.
Napster was eventually shut down due to copyright infringement issues, but Winter insists the free file-sharing site sparked a revolution in technology and social media and its story deserves to be told.
He tells Deadline.com, "The rise and fall of Napster and the birth of peer-to-peer file-sharing technology created by Shawn Fanning when he was a college student, changed music to movies, and made possible everything from… WikiLeaks to the iPod and Facebook.
"It became an expression of youth revolt, and contributed to a complete shift in how information, media and governments work. And it is a fascinating human story, where this 18-year-old kid invents a peer-to-peer file-sharing system, and brings it to the world six months later." Justin Timberlake portrayed Fanning in hit movie The Social Network.

TORK: ‘I SURVIVED THROAT CANCER’

Posted in: Entertainment — PR-inside Entertainment News @ 8:12 pm

MONKEES star PETER TORK has revealed he’s a cancer survivor after quietly battling the disease in 2008.
The Daydream Believer hitmaker, who recently reunited with bandmates Davy Jones and Micky Dolenz for an ill-fated U.K. summer (11) tour, was diagnosed with a rare form of throat cancer and doctors had to remove a tumour during six hours of surgery in early 2009.
Tork tells the Globe, "It went right from my tongue down my throat. They cut from my lower lip into my throat and opened my jawbone to get to the part of the neck and throat, where the tumour was located." The star underwent radical new proton therapy for six weeks to zap the cancer and many of his saliva glands were destroyed - but he has since fully recovered.
The Monkees’ tour, which began in May (11), was scrapped in July (11) following a management dispute.

JACKSON FANS CALL ON MUM TO SCRAP TRIBUTE SHOW

Posted in: Entertainment — PR-inside Entertainment News @ 11:17 pm

MICHAEL JACKSON’s fan club bosses have joined forces in a bid to shut down the upcoming tribute concert to the King of Pop.
In an open letter to the late pop star’s mother, Katherine, and the other event organisers, the 35 fan club officials have urged them to cancel the show, which is scheduled to take place in Wales in October (11).
They fear the concert, which will feature performances by Christina Aguilera, Cee Lo Green and Beyonce, is "doomed to fail".
The fans appear to be upset about the timing of the event - during Jackson physician Dr. Conrad Murray’s manslaughter trial - and the one-time addition of rockers KISS.
The band’s performance was scrapped after devotees reminded organisers that bass player Gene Simmons had made ill-advised remarks about Jackson’s child molestation charges last year (10).
A post on the Fans Against Michael Forever Tribute Facebook page reads, "From the timing of this tribute, in the middle of Dr. Murray’s trial, to the ticketing prices, to the obscurity over what charities will be receiving the donation, to the no-guarantee policy of performers, the addition of Gene Simmons and dishonouring, thus tarnishing Michael Jackson’s legacy was simply the last straw."
